UML Grafik erstellen
-
Hallo,
ich möchte eine UML Grafik erstellen aber bin mir aktuell mit der Notation nicht ganz im klaren. Ich würde gerne die Assoziation von zwei Klassen darstellen wollen. Dazu ein kleines Beispiel:
KlasseB b = new KlasseB(this)
KlasseB wird in KlasseA erzeugt, und gleichzeitig eine Instanz von KlasseA an KlasseB übergeben. Wie stellt man das korrekt in einer UML Grafik da?
-
Gar nicht, weil das eine unmögliche Konstruktion ist. B kann kein Teil eines A sein, wenn B ein A enthält.
Vermutlich drückst du dich aber nur schlecht aus und meinst etwas anderes.
-
An B wird ja nur der Zeiger auf A (A*) übergeben.
Als Stichworte: Komposition <-> Aggregation